Escenarios de RMS, código y herramientas
Este mapa de ruta proporciona ejemplos de código proporcionados por Microsoft que muestran cómo se realiza y los fragmentos de código que puede usar en las aplicaciones.
Elemento | Sistema operativo | Versión de SDK compatible | Descripción |
---|---|---|---|
Read PFILE protected PDF |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
PDF protegido con PFILE de lectura es un ejemplo de código sencillo incluido en nuestro blog para desarrolladores de RMS que usa la API de archivo MSIPC para descifrar y abrir un documento PDF protegido con PFILE. |
IpcManagedAPI |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
IpcManagedAPI es una representación .NET (C#) del SDK 2.1 de RMS que permite habilitar con facilidad su aplicación administrada para RMS. |
IPCNotepad |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
IPCNotepad es un ejemplo de aplicación habilitada para RMS que le guiará por los pasos básicos que deben realizar este tipo de aplicaciones al proteger y consumir contenido restringido. |
IpcDlp |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
IpcDlp es un ejemplo de aplicación de protección de pérdida de datos (DLP) habilitada para RMS que le guiará por los pasos básicos que deben realizar este tipo de aplicaciones mediante la API de archivo para proteger y consumir contenido restringido. |
IpcAzureApp |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
IpcAzureApp es un ejemplo que muestra cómo utilizar el SDK de RMS en la aplicación de Azure para proteger los datos en el Almacenamiento de blobs de Azure. |
RmsDocumentInspector |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
RmsDocumentInspector es una herramienta que puede proporcionar información sobre cualquier archivo protegido por RMS, como los derechos de usuario o el identificador de contenido. |
RmsFileWatcher |
Escritorio de Windows |
RMS SDK 2.1 y versiones posteriores del SDK 2.x |
RmsFileWatcher es un ejemplo que muestra cómo compilar una aplicación de Windows que inspecciona directorios del sistema de archivos y aplica directivas de protección de RMS en cada cambio, por ejemplo, cuando se agrega o modifica un archivo. |
Escenarios de uso iOS/OS X |
iOS / OS X |
RMS SDK 4.2 y versiones posteriores del SDK 4.x | Ejemplos de código de C objetivo que representan escenarios de desarrollo importantes para familiarizarse con el SDK de RMS. Entre los ejemplos se incluye el uso del formato de archivo protegido de Microsoft, formatos de archivos protegidos personalizados y controles de interfaz de usuario personalizados. |
Aplicación de ejemplo y la biblioteca de interfaz de usuario |
iOS |
RMS SDK 4.2 y versiones posteriores del SDK 4.x |
Bibliotecas de interfaz de usuario y aplicaciones de ejemplo para iOS en GitHub, para que pueda empezar a trabajar rápidamente y volver a usar la interfaz de usuario estándar en sus aplicaciones. |
Aplicación de ejemplo y la biblioteca de interfaz de usuario |
Android |
RMS SDK 4.2 y versiones posteriores del SDK 4.x |
Bibliotecas de interfaz de usuario y aplicaciones de ejemplo para Android en GitHub, para que pueda empezar a trabajar rápidamente y volver a usar la interfaz de usuario estándar en sus aplicaciones. |
Escenarios de uso de Android |
Android |
RMS SDK 4.2 y versiones posteriores del SDK 4.x |
Ejemplos de código Java que representan escenarios de desarrollo importantes para familiarizarse con el SDK de RMS. Entre los ejemplos se incluye el uso del formato de archivo protegido de Microsoft, formatos de archivos protegidos personalizados y controles de interfaz de usuario personalizados. |